04735 数据库系统原理
2021-03-15 18:55:51 2 举报
AI智能生成
04735 数据库系统原理,考试大纲
作者其他创作
大纲/内容
SQL于关系数据库基本操作
SQL概述
SQL集数据查询
数据定义DDL
数据操纵DML
数据控制DCL
MySQL预备知识
数据定义
视图
六大特点
集中分散数据
简化查询语句
重用SQL语句
保护数据安全
共享所需数据
更改数据格式
with check option
数据库编程
存储过程
组成
声明式SQL语句
create、update、delete、select
过程式SQL语句
if then else
五大特点
可增强SQL语言的功能和灵活性
良好的封装性
高性能
减少网络流量
保护数据安全和完整性
数据库系统原理
数据库系统概论
数据库基本概念
数据
数据库
三个基本特点
永久存储
有组织
可共享
数据库管理系统
六大功能
数据定义功能
数据操纵功能
数据组织、存储和管理功能
数据库的运行管理功能
数据库的建立和维护功能
其他功能
数据库系统
数据管理技术的发展
人工管理
数据不保存
数据面向应用
应用程序管理数据
文件系统
七大特点
数据集成
数据共享性高
数据独立性高
数据冗余小
数据一致性
实施统一的管理与控制
减少应用程序开发与维护的工作量
数据库系统的结构
数据库系统的三级模式结构
模式
外模式
内模式
三级模式结构的两层映像于数据独立性
外模式/模式映像
模式/内模式映像
数据库系统的运行于应用结构
客户/服务器结构
浏览器/服务器结构
数据模型
数据特征于数据模型组成要素
数据模型的组成
数据结构
数据操作
数据约束
数据模型的分类
概念层数据模型
信息世界的基本概念
实体
属性
码或键
域
实体性
实体集
联系
概念模型的表示方法
实体性,用矩形表示,框内写明实体的名称
属性,用椭圆形表示,用无向边将其与相应的实体链接起来
联系,用菱形表示,框内写明联系的名称,用无向边分别于有关实体链接起来,同时在无向边旁标上联系的类型(1:1、1:N、M:N)
逻辑层数据模型
层次模型
网状模型
关系模型
面相对象模型
物理层数据模型
关系数据库
关系数据库概论
关系数据模型
关系数据结构
表
关系
三种类型
基本关系
查询表
视图表
列
行
元组
分量
超码或超键
候选码或候选键
主码或主键
全码或全键
主属性
主属性和非主属性
外码或外键
参考关系
数据类型
关系模式
关系操作集合
基本的关系操作
查询
选择、投影、链接、除、并、差、交、笛卡尔积等(一次一集合)
插入、删除、修改
关系数据语言的分类
操作的能力
代数方式
逻辑方式
关系代数
6
π
🔗
÷
关系的完整性约束
实体完整性约束
参考完整性约束
用户自定义完整性约束
关系数据库的规范化理论
关系模式中可能存在的冗余和异常问题
数据冗余
更新异常
插入异常
删除异常
函数依赖于关键字
完全函数依赖
部分函数依赖
传递函数依赖
规范于关系规范化的过程
第一范式
第二范式
第三范式
BCNF
数据库设计
数据库设计概述
数据库的生命周期
数据库分析和设计阶段
四个环节
需求分析
概念设计
逻辑设计
物理设计
数据库实现和操作阶段
数据库的实现
操作与监督
修改与调整
数据库的设计目标
数据库设计的内容
数据库结构设计
数据库行为设计
数据库设计的方法
直观设计法
规范设计法
新奥尔良设计法
基于E-R模型的数据库设计法
基于第三范式的设计法
计算机辅助设计法
数据库设计的基本步骤
四个步骤
确定数据库范围
应用过程分析
收集与分析数据
编写需求分析报告
概念结构设计
实体分析法
属性综合法
逻辑结构设计
层次
网状
物理结构设计
建立索引、聚集以及物理块的大小,缓存区个数和大小,数据压缩的选择
数据库实施
加载数据
应用程序设计
数据库试运行
数据库运行和维护
关系数据库设计方法
关系数据库设计过程与各级模式
E-R图
局部信息机构设计
确定局部范围
选择实体
选择实体的关键字属性
确定实体的联系
确定实体的属性
全局信息结构设计
E-R图向关系模型的转换
数据模型的优化
设计用户子模式
物理结构设计方法
建立索引
建立聚集
0 条评论
下一页